CahD update

I have added parting lines to indicate where labyrinth_circles end. I changed integer parameter "Horn splits" into a floatingpoint general "Area factor" and added a general "Length factor".

If you intend to split up the horn in two, you simply set "Area factor" = 0,5. If you want to get a standard one_labyrinth horn, true to the equations, just keep both factors as 1,0.
